Italian Chicken: A Elegant Crested Beauty
The Padovana chicken, hailing from the Veneto region, is a truly distinctive breed known for its showy crest and cascading neck feathers. First bred in the 16th century, this delightful fowl boasts a rare appearance with its characteristic crest that can reach up to six inches in height . Farmers prize the Padovana not only for its aesthetic appeal but also for its docile temperament, making it a favored choice for show purposes and a welcome addition to any smallholding . Historically , these birds were revered among the Venetian nobility.
